“I give in Eve”, said the handsome, spandex-clad super hero called The Atom, descending from the blue, summer sky onto the top of a tall skyscraper, “You win. Your powers are too strong for me”.
“Powers?”, asked the green clad female superhero, getting up from her crouching position, “What do you mean? I haven’t done anything to you”.
“But surely you have?”, said the Atom, confused, “Whenever I’m in your presence, you’ve used your super power to numb my brain and make my heart palpitate and all of a sudden I get this funny desire to obey your will. I’ve tried to fight it but it’s no good. I’m just not strong enough”.
“Oh!”, said Eve, beaming broadly, her eyes glowing with a brilliant green light as she threw her arms around him, “I think you’re just in love with me the way, I must confess, I am with you”.
“Really? Do you think that’s what it is?”, asked The Atom.
“Well”, replied Eve, gazing deep into his piercing blue eyes, “There’s only one way to be sure”.
Suddenly, drawn together by an immense force that neither could resist, their lips met and there was a strange surge of power like electricity between them; the most wonderful, thrilling thing that either had ever felt.
“Oh no?!”, said The Atom, clutching his head and shaking, “I think I’m going to explode”.
“So am I”, said Eve, pulling him close again and pushing her lips back against his.
Down below, on the street, people saw fireworks shooting up from the top of a tower block. Little did they suspect that it was the fireworks of The Atom and Eve making love.
